Why Live in Uptown District

Uptown District in Columbus is a vibrant neighborhood blending historic charm with modern amenities. The area features architectural landmarks like the Ohio Statehouse and Trinity Episcopal Church, alongside high-rise condos and renovated apartments. The district is experiencing growth with new art galleries, high-end restaurants, and office buildings. Dining options include Veritas, Speck Italian Eatery, and Parable Cafe, while the North Market Downtown offers fresh, authentic shopping. Residents can also access big-box stores at Lennox Town Center via the Olentangy Freeway. Housing ranges from refurbished midrise condominiums to luxury high-rise units along the Scioto River. Bicentennial Park and John F. Wolfe Columbus Commons provide green spaces with fountains, performance stages, and playgrounds. Cultural venues like the Palace Theatre and Ohio Theatre host performances, and seasonal events occur at Columbus Commons. The neighborhood is highly walkable, with bike lanes and the CoGo bike rental network enhancing mobility. Major roads and interstates offer easy access to other parts of Columbus, including John Glenn Columbus International Airport, just over 6 miles away. The area is safer than the national average. Educational options include Cristo Rey Columbus High School, which is highly rated.
